Output 62958efbc7ca9bd3245ec755628a92e39d6d9cc074b82bb39a7ca186ef3ce19a:1

value
4962761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ec8e7ad7b27cf424538b0d712bf05c4c03d7536 OP_EQUAL
address
333C4MRHmpSdL9UvmxDUdtyFWgsqQ7xfA6
transaction
62958efbc7ca9bd3245ec755628a92e39d6d9cc074b82bb39a7ca186ef3ce19a
spent
true